Cornwall Mining & Geo-Resources Alliance The Cornwall Mining and Georesources Alliance: Local Knowledge – Global Expertise

Cornwall has a long and successful history of mining, quarrying and mineral processing. Since the 1700s this part of the UK has been the focus of geological studies and engineering advancements in metalliferous mining. Cornwall has also produced China Clay, for worldwide export, for over 200 years. In 1888 the world-renowned Camborne School of Mines (now part of the University of Exeter) was estab

lished, followed by the Cornish Chamber of Mines & Minerals in 1917, with both organisations enhancing and supporting the development of Cornish mining expertise. Today the region is home to a unique concentration of innovative businesses, organisations and experienced professionals providing services to all aspects of mining and related industries in the UK and around the world. The Cornwall Mining and Georesources Alliance connects these experts and provides the right people for the job – local knowledge, global expertise.

Last Friday we had the pleasure of attending the launch of MintMech's new facility in Penryn – another excellent example of how SPF funding has supported Cornwall build the industrial capabilities needed for the future.
As a CMGA member, MintMech demonstrates how engineering expertise developed in one sector can successfully scale into others, supporting mining, critical minerals, offshore wind and other demanding industries.
Their work with Gravity Mining is a great example of the value of collaboration within our membership. By redesigning Multi Gravity Separator (MGS) machines for CNC manufacturing, MintMech helped increase production from one machine per fortnight to two per week. It is exactly the kind of supply chain development and member-to-member collaboration that will be critical as Cornwall's geo-resources sector continues to grow.

We are delighted to welcome King Edward Mine Museum as the newest member of CMGA!

King Edward Mine Museum (KEMM) is one of Cornwall’s most historically significant mining sites, the oldest complete tin‑processing site in the county and a beautifully preserved part of the Cornwall & West Devon Mining World Heritage Site. Located near Camborne, it offers an authentic glimpse into Cornwall’s mining and engineering heritage, with original early‑20th‑century machinery restored to working order.

KEMM’s educational mission is central to its work. Through guided tours, live machinery demonstrations, exhibitions on mining technology and geology, and links to the legacy of the Camborne School of Mines, University of Exeter, the museum helps visitors of all ages understand the science, engineering and innovation that shaped Cornwall’s global mining reputation. Their programmes support learning, inspire curiosity and strengthen public understanding of the geo‑resources sector.

We’re delighted to announce the latest member of the CMGA; Avalon Sciences Ltd!

With over 30 years of experience, Avalon Sciences is a recognised leader in borehole seismic technology - designing and manufacturing advanced systems for Vertical Seismic Profiling (VSP), microseismic monitoring, and reservoir characterisation.

While operating globally, Avalon has a strong presence here in Cornwall, with its borehole test facility located at Rosemanowes Quarry near Penryn. This unique site - positioned within a former geothermal research quarry - provides access to one of the UK’s most comprehensively characterised deep well systems.

The facility enables testing of borehole equipment in a controlled yet realistic subsurface environment, supporting both R&D and industry collaboration. With multiple deep and shallow boreholes, on-site seismic sources, and training infrastructure, it plays a key role in validating new technologies and delivering hands-on field training for engineers and partners.

This combination of global expertise and locally anchored infrastructure makes Avalon a valuable addition to the CMGA network, strengthening Cornwall’s position as a hub for mining innovation, geothermal energy, and subsurface technologies.

We’re pleased to welcome LansdowneKiln.com (Lansdowne Biotechnics Limited) as a new member of the Cornwall Mining & Geothermal Alliance (CMGA)!

Based at ESAM (Enterprise Space for Advanced Manufacturing), Lansdowne Biotechnics exemplifies how mining, geothermal, and manufacturing are converging to create new value from Cornwall’s natural resources.

Their Lansdowne Kiln (LK) is a patented, high-efficiency wood drying system designed to utilise low-temperature, intermittent waste heat from sources such as geothermal energy, industrial processes, and agriculture. The LK captures surplus heat during off-peak periods, improving system efficiency and turning wasted energy into usable outputs:

➡️ Direct energy provision - supplying firewood and biomass for heating homes and businesses
➡️ Carbon sequestration via biochar - drying feedstock and supporting biochar production, including reuse of exothermic process energy
➡️ Carbon storage in construction - processing locally sourced Cornish timber for use in the built environment
